Ingredients & Substitutions

Ingredients for Creamy Lemon Ricotta Pasta with Spinach: A 30-Minute Delight

Here’s a breakdown of the ingredients and some helpful substitution tips:

  • Pasta: The recipe calls for penne or rigatoni, but feel free to use your favorite shape. Rotini, fusilli, or even spaghetti work well.
  • Olive Oil: Use extra virgin olive oil for the best flavor.
  • Garlic: Freshly minced garlic is key for that aromatic flavor base.
  • Spinach: Fresh spinach is recommended, but you can use frozen spinach. Make sure to thaw it completely and squeeze out any excess water before adding it to the skillet.
  • Ricotta Cheese: For the richest flavor, opt for whole milk ricotta cheese. Part-skim ricotta can also be used but will result in a slightly less creamy sauce.
  • Parmesan Cheese: Freshly grated Parmesan cheese is best.
  • Lemon Juice & Zest: Freshly squeezed lemon juice and lemon zest are crucial for that bright, citrusy flavor. Don’t skimp on these!
  • Salt, Pepper, & Red Pepper Flakes: Season to taste. Red pepper flakes add a touch of heat, but they’re optional.

How to make Lemon Ricotta Spinach Pasta

  1. Cook pasta according to package directions until al dente. Reserve 1 cup of pasta water before draining.
  2. While pasta cooks, he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add garlic and cook until fragrant, about 1 minute.
  3. Add spinach to the skillet and cook until wilted, about 2-3 minutes.
  4. In a bowl, combine ricotta cheese, Parmesan cheese, lemon juice, and lemon zest. Season with salt, pepper, and red pepper flakes (if using).
  5. Add the ricotta mixture to the skillet with the spinach. Stir in a little pasta water at a time until the sauce reaches your desired consistency.
  6. Add the drained pasta to the skillet and toss to coat. Add more pasta water if needed.
  7. Serve immediately, garnished with extra Parmesan cheese and a drizzle of olive oil.

Tips for Success

Follow these tips for the perfect lemon ricotta spinach pasta recipe:

  • Don’t overcook the pasta: Al dente pasta holds its shape and texture better in the sauce.
  • Reserve pasta water: This starchy water is essential for creating a creamy, emulsified sauce.
  • Adjust the sauce consistency: Add more pasta water as needed to reach your desired consistency. The sauce should be creamy and coat the pasta evenly.
  • Taste and adjust seasoning: Don’t be afraid to add more lemon juice, salt, pepper, or red pepper flakes to taste.

Storage & Reheating

Store leftover pasta in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To reheat, gently warm in a skillet over medium heat, adding a splash of water or broth if needed to prevent drying. You can also reheat it in the microwave, but be careful not to overcook it.

  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 pound pasta (penne, rigatoni, or your favorite)
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 5 ounces fresh spinach
  • 1 cup ricotta cheese
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ese, plus more for garnish
  • 1/4 cup lemon juice, freshly squeezed
  • 1 lemon, zested
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Red pepper flakes (optional)

Instructions

  1. Cook pasta according to package directions until al dente. Reserve 1 cup of pasta water before draining.
  2. While pasta cooks, he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add garlic and cook until fragrant, about 1 minute.
  3. Add spinach to the skillet and cook until wilted, about 2-3 minutes.
  4. In a bowl, combine ricotta cheese, Parmesan cheese, lemon juice, and lemon zest. Season with salt, pepper, and red pepper flakes (if using).
  5. Add the ricotta mixture to the skillet with the spinach. Stir in a little pasta water at a time until the sauce reaches your desired consistency.
  6. Add the drained pasta to the skillet and toss to coat. Add more pasta water if needed.
  7. Serve immediately, garnished with extra Parmesan cheese and a drizzle of olive oil.

Notes

For a richer flavor, use whole milk ricotta cheese. You can also add grilled chicken or shrimp for extra protein. Adjust the amount of lemon juice and zest to your preference.
